|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Ceramic Artist | Create unique, handcrafted pottery and ceramic art pieces for galleries, exhibitions, or private commissions. |
| Pottery Instructor | Teach wheel-throwing techniques and pottery skills at art schools, community centers, or private studios. |
| Studio Potter | Produce functional and decorative pottery for sale in retail stores, online platforms, or craft fairs. |
| Ceramic Designer | Design and develop ceramic products for homeware brands, interior design projects, or manufacturing companies. |
| Artisan Entrepreneur | Start your own pottery studio or brand, selling handmade ceramics and offering workshops or classes. |
| Production Potter | Work in a production studio, creating large quantities of ceramic pieces for commercial or industrial use. |
| Restoration Specialist | Restore and repair antique or damaged pottery and ceramics for museums, collectors, or private clients. |
